Output e864f4bee8a152551a28c80f01de1da999ea91c35ade8ba3ba6a01b857de4c32:185

value
204264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8a0776631518d806ba57fb8ba289dbeb6eaee6d OP_EQUAL
address
3JXEVEyL9PN84ovZErEH9x8S1NnmvQVbWd
transaction
e864f4bee8a152551a28c80f01de1da999ea91c35ade8ba3ba6a01b857de4c32